Assessing Wall Condition
Prior to you grab your paintbrush, take a moment to examine your wall surfaces' problem. Check for any type of visible damages like cracks, openings, or peeling paint. These blemishes can impact exactly how the paint adheres and looks as soon as it's completely dry. If you discover any type of considerable damages, you'll require to prioritize repair work before diving into painting.
Look closely at the structure of your wall surfaces. Is the surface area smooth, or is there structure that might call for special factor to consider? Smooth walls usually call for less prep, while distinctive surface areas might require more time to paint uniformly.
Likewise, think about the previous paint job. If the old paint is shiny, it mightn't allow brand-new paint to stick effectively. You'll wish to know if your walls have actually been painted with oil-based or water-based paint, as this can influence your selection of primer or paint.
Lastly, make note of any moisture concerns. If you see signs of water damage or mold, address these issues right away to prevent additional issues.
Cleaning the Surface area
When you've assessed the problem of your wall surfaces, the next step is cleansing the surface. Begin by gathering your products: a pail, cozy water, a moderate cleaning agent, a sponge or fabric, and a scrub brush for harder areas.
Begin at the top corner of the wall surface and work your means down. Mix the detergent with cozy water in your pail, then dip the sponge or towel right into the remedy. Wring it bent on stay clear of too much wetness on the wall surfaces.
As you clean, pay close attention to locations that might've collected dust, oil, or fingerprints. For persistent spots, use the scrub brush delicately to prevent damaging the paint under. Rinse your sponge or towel frequently in clean water to stop spreading dust around.
After cleaning, it's essential to wipe the wall surfaces with a damp towel to remove any type of soap deposit. This action ensures a smooth surface area for the brand-new paint to abide by.
Permit the walls to dry completely before moving on to the following preparation actions. This complete cleansing process will certainly assist produce a fresh canvas for your painting job, guaranteeing the best results.
